Peninsula Airways is planning to upgrade its fleet to serve Unalaska later this year. President Scott Bloomquist is seeking to acquire the Saab 2000 aircraft. This type can carry 45 passengers compared to the 23 that PenAir can accommodate now; there is also more room for luggage and fuel. Without...
